Numerous industry veterans believe that in order to attain authentic service growth, you need to get out of the house and into a business facility.

Your workplace location should be large enough to have a little reception location, work area for yourself and your administrative staff, and a storage location for devices and products. You might also want to have area for a laundry and possibly even a little work location where you can manage minor devices repairs.

Regardless of the kind of cleaning service you have, remember that possibilities are slim that your consumers will ever concern your office. So look for a center that fulfills your operational needs and remains in a fairly safe place, but don't spend for a prominent address-- it's just not worth it.

In reality, your cars are essentially your business on wheels. They require to be thoroughly chosen and well-kept to properly ser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y car or station wagon need to suffice. You need adequate room to store devices and products, and to transport your cleansing groups, but you typically won't be transporting around pieces of devices big enough to need a van or little truck.

If you provide the cars, paint your business's name, logo design and telephone number on them. This markets your company all over town. If your staff members utilize their own cars and trucks-- which is particularly typical with maid services-- request for evidence that they have adequate insurance coverage to cover them in the occasion of an accident.

The kind of cars you'll require for a janitorial service depends upon the size and type of devices you use in addition to the size and variety of your crews. An economy car or station wagon might work if you're doing fairly light cleaning in smaller sized workplaces, but for many janitorial organizations, you're most likely to require a truck or van.

A good used tru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will range from $18,000 up. To reach a strong rates structure for your specific operation, think about these 3 aspects: Until you develop records to use as a guide, you'll have to approximate the costs of labor and materials (office cleaning checklist). Labor expenses consist of earnings and advantages you pay your staff members. If you are even partly included in carrying out a job, the cost of your labor, proportionate to your input, must be consisted of in the total labor charge.

This consists of all the nonlabor, indirect expenses required to operate your business. Your overhead rate is typically computed as a portion of your labor and materials. If you have previous operating costs to direct you, figuring an overhead rate is simple. Total your costs for one year, excluding labor and products (office cleaning).

When you're beginning, you won't have past costs to guide you, so use figures that are accepted industry averages. You can raise or lower the numbers later to match the truths of your operation. This is, obviously, the difference between what it costs to you provide a service and what you really charge the client. Coordinate your billing system with your clients' payable procedures. commercial cleaning. Openly ask what you can do to guarantee timely payment; that may consist of verifying the appropriate billing address and learning what documents might be needed to help the customer figure out the credibility of the billing. Bear in mind that lots of big business pay certain kinds of invoices on particular days of the month; discover out if your consumers do that, and schedule your billings to arrive in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the billing is due, any discount for early payment and extra charges for late payment. It's likewise a great idea to specifically specify the date the billing ends up being previous due to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a penalty for late payment, be sure your invoice specifies that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a financing charge.
